From 3f36c9ad694f38d50264ee33d42d7a95f3111be3 Mon Sep 17 00:00:00 2001 From: coopertim13 Date: Thu, 30 Nov 2023 13:25:04 +1100 Subject: [PATCH] Add custom FKW_BIN override option --- gssapi/_win_config.py |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/gssapi/_win_config.py b/gssapi/_win_config.py index 1ef0a581..a2686195 100644 --- a/gssapi/_win_config.py +++ b/gssapi/_win_config.py @@ -12,10 +12,13 @@ import ctypes #: Path to normal KfW installed bin folder -KFW_BIN = os.path.join( - os.environ.get('ProgramFiles', r'C:\Program Files'), - 'MIT', 'Kerberos', 'bin', -) +if os.environ.get("KFW_BIN_PATH_OVERRIDE"): + KFW_BIN = os.environ.get("KFW_BIN_PATH_OVERRIDE") +else: + KFW_BIN = os.path.join( + os.environ.get('ProgramFiles', r'C:\Program Files'), + 'MIT', 'Kerberos', 'bin', + ) #: Download location for KfW KFW_DL = "https://web.mit.edu/KERBEROS/dist"